Neonatal seizures are a commonly encountered neurologic condition especially in neonates. They are narrated as sudden, paroxysmal, abnormal alteration of electrographic activity from birth to the end of the neonatal period. During this period, the neonatal brain is immature regarding development. Thus, neonatal seizures exhibit unique pathophysiology and electrographic findings leading to clinical manifestations that can be different (and more difficult to identify) compared to older age groups.
